Day 2 Thingvellir National Park - Geysir – Gullfoss

 

After a quick introductory of our home city of Reykjavik, head to Lake Þingvallavatn, Iceland’s largest lake and Thingvellir National Park. This UNESCO heritage site is where the world’s oldest continuing parliamentary government was founded in the 10th century. It is also the place where the North American and European tectonic plates meet. Next on your journey is Gullfoss, the “Golden Waterfall” and the nearby Geysir hot spring area to see the famous Geysir and Strokkur, as well as numerous other hot springs and boiling mud pools. The day ends in Hveragerði, a pretty town located in an active geothermal area.

Day 3 Thjorsardalur Valley – Skogar – Dyrholaey – Vík

Explore enchanting Þjórsárdalur valley and its ever-changing landscapes of birch woods, sandy lava fields, rivers, and waterfalls. If the skies are clear, you’ll also see the impressive and beautiful Mt. Hekla volcano towering over the region. Visit Stong, where you can view a replica of a Viking-age longhouse that was buried by a volcanic eruption of Hekla. Continue along the south shore and stop to admire the waterfalls Seljalandsfoss and Skógafoss before continuing to Dyrhólaey and the black sand beaches of Iceland’s South Shore. Continue to the village of Vík.

Day 4 Vatnajokull National Park – Jökulsárlón Glacial Lagoon – Höfn

Today you will be in a world of glaciers. You’ll be visiting the southern area of Vatnajokull National Park, named after Europe’s largest glacier. The total park area covers almost 14% of Iceland, making it the largest national park in Western Europe. Drive through vast sand plains created by glacial outwashes as you head east. Visit the national park’s famous Skaftafell area, a site of outstanding natural beauty dominated by several magnificent glaciers. One of these is Svínafellsjökull, one of the most beautiful glacial “tongues” that are slowly creeping down from Vatnajokull. 

Visit Jökulsárlón Glacier Lagoon where you can enjoy the breath-taking sight of icebergs floating in the fantastic 180m deep glacial lagoon. Nearby is the dramatic beauty of the Diamond Beach, where shrinking icebergs settle on the black sands before they drift out to sea.

Day 5: Höfn – East Fjords – Egilsstaðir

Drive from Höfn through Almannaskarð pass, stopping to admire the majestic coastline. Continue to an area of towering mountains plunging vertically into the sea that form the magnificent East Fjords. You will also pass villages, each with its own special history and charm. One of these is the tiny village of Breiðdalsvík. Here, you’ll visit the local Beljandi microbrewery and sample some of the beer. You’ll meet one of the townsfolk and get a feel for life in a small town, as well as how great beer is made. The road next brings you to Egilsstaðir town, located near Iceland’s largest forest and a lake said to be home to a legendary (friendly) monster.

Day 6: Lake Mývatn Area

Explore the empty vastness of the highland desert plateau Möðrudalsöræfi, desolate and yet hauntingly beautiful, as you head towards the Lake Mývatn area. On the way, stop at Dettifoss, Europe's largest and most powerful waterfall. Continue onwards to Námaskarð pass with its boiling mud pools and vibrant colors. Explore the natural beauty of the Lake Mývatn area, walk along the pseudo craters at Skútustaðir and peek into Grjótagjá, a cave with underground hot springs. Explore the peculiar lava formations at Dimmuborgir.

Day 7: Lake Mývatn Area – Akureyri– Siglufjörður - Skagafjörður

Visit the magnificent Goðafoss waterfall, one of the most important symbols of North Iceland. Afterwards, visit Akureyri, the colorful northern “capital" of Iceland. The town has charming buildings and a beautiful view of the Eyjafjörður fjord. 

After spending some time in Akureyri, continue along the coastal roads of Eyjafjörður and the Troll Peninsula. This is a beautiful drive along steep mountains with amazing views over the Arctic Sea and the black sand coastline. Stop in Siglufjörður, a town with some of the country’s most beautiful timber buildings. Head along majestic mountains and narrow passes to your overnight in Skagafjörður, a scenic region full of historical sites and folk tales.

Day 8: Skagafjörður – Borgarnes

Icelanders consider the Skagafjörður area to be one of the country’s finest places for horse breeding. Enjoy an introduction to the unique Icelandic horse breed with its special fifth gait – the tolt. 

Cross the Holtavörðuheiði plateau taking you into West Iceland. Drive through Borgarfjörður, a region that has been getting international recognition for its lovely volcanic and wooded scenery and for its Viking history. Walk up to the top of Grábrók crater for an amazing view. Listen to the powerful rushing waters of Deildartunguhver, Europe’s mightiest hot spring area. Stop to admire the beautiful Hraunfossar waterfalls, where brightly blue water rushes through black lava formations. Nearby is Barnafoss, a waterfall with even more brilliantly blue colours.

Day 9: Borgarfjörður – Snaefellsjokull National Park – Reykjavík

Today you will explore the amazing variety of natural landscapes in Snæfellsjökull National Park. The park’s crown jewel is Snæfellsjökull glacier itself, which covers a dormant volcano that last erupted in 250 AD. In addition, you’ll also see Kirkjufell, one of the most photographed mountains in Iceland. Walk along the uniquely pebbled seascape of Djúpalónssandur beach. At the picturesque harbor village of Arnarstapi, you can observe magnificent basalt rocks in stacked formations. Afterwards, head to Reykjavík for a last night in the colourful capital city.
